This is the WG II Chapter dedicated on Europe in the IPCC 5th Assessment Report. This chapter synthesizes the scientific knowledge on past and future impacts of climate change, vulnerability and adaptation in Europe. The area covered under Europe in this report includes all countries from Iceland in the west to Russia (west of the Urals) and the Caspian Sea in the east, and from the northern shores of the Mediterranean and Black Seas and the Caucasus in the south to the Arctic Ocean in the north.
